        Abstract: The combustion experiments of cornstalk were conducted under different heating rates using the thermogravimetric analyzer. Combustion characteristic curves and combustion characteristic parameters were acquired. The research results showed that the combustion process of cornstalk can be broadly separated into three stages: evaporation of water, release and combustion of volatile, combustion of fixed carbon.The cornstalk has a a
dvantage of low ignition, better burnout as well as high combustion rate.It was observed that the delayed temperature of ignition and burnout and raised reaction rate can be achieved with the addition of heating rate. The result showed feasibility of using first order reaction model to solve the kinetic parameters of cornstalk combustion.
